1Big Grain3, encoding a purine permease, regulates grain size via modulating cytokinin transport in rice显示文摘Grain size is an important agronomic trait affecting grain yield,but the underlying molecular mechanisms remain to be elucidated.Here,we isolated a dominant mutant,big grainy(bg3-D),which exhibits a remarkable increase of grain size caused by activation of the PURINE PERMEASE gene,OsPUP4.BC3/OSPUP4 is predominantly expressed in vascular tissues and is specifically suppressed by exogenous cytokinin application.Hormone profiling revealed that the distribution of different cytokinin forms,in roots and shoots of the bg3-D mutant,is altered.Quantitative reverse transcription-PCR(qRT-PCR)analysis indicated that expression of rice cytokinin type-A RESPONSE REGULATOR(OsRR)genes is enhanced in the roots of the bgj-D mutant.These results suggest that OSPUP4 might contribute to the long-distance transport of cytokinin,by reinforcing cytokinin loading into vascular bundle cells.Furthermore,plants overexpressing OsPUP7,the closest homolog of OsPUP4,also exhibited a similar phenotype to the bg3-D mutant.Interestingly,subcellular localization demonstrated that OSPUP4 was localized on the plasma membrane,whereas OSPUP7 was localized to the endoplasmic reticulum.Based on these findings,we propose that OSPUP4 and OSPUP7 function in a linear pathway to direct cytokinin cell-to-cell transport,affecting both its long-distance movement and local allocation.Yunhua Xiao Dapu Liu Guoxia Zhang Shaopei Gao Linchuan Liu Fan Xu Ronghui Che Yiqin Wang Hongning Tong Chengcai Chu 2019Journal of Integrative Plant Biology2019,61,5:7

3A cryptic inhibitor of cytokinin phosphorelay controls rice grain size显示文摘Plant hormone cytokinin signals through histidine-aspartic acid(H-D)phosphorelay to regulate plant growth and development.While it is well known that the phosphorelay involves histidine kinases,histidine phosphotransfer proteins(HPs),and response regulators(RRs),how this process is regulated by external components remains unknown.Here we demonstrate that protein phosphatase with kelch-like domains(PPKL1),known as a signaling component of steroid hormone brassinosteroid,is actually a cryptic inhibitor of cytokinin phosphorelay in rice(Oryza sativa).Mutation at a specific amino acid D364 of PPKL1 activates cytokinin response and thus enlarges grain size in a semi-dominant mutant named s48.Overexpression of PPKL1 containing D364,either with the deletion of the phosphatase domain or not,rescues the s48 mutant phenotype.PPKL1 interacts with OsAHP2,one of authentic HPs,and D364 resides in a region resembling the receiver domain of RRs.Accordingly,PPKL1 can utilize D364 to suppress OsAHP2-to-RR phosphorelay,whereas mutation of D364 abolishes the effect.This function of PPKL1 is independent of the phosphatase domain that is required for brassinosteroid signaling.Importantly,editing of the D364-residential region produces a diversity of semi-dominant mutations associated with variously increased grain sizes.Further screening of the edited plants enables the identification of two genotypes that confer significantly improved grain yield.Collectively,our study uncovers a noncanonical cytokinin signaling suppressor and provides a robust tool for seed rational design.Dapu Liu He Zhao Yunhua Xiao Guoxia Zhang Shouyun Cao Wenchao Yin Yangwen Qian Yanhai Yin Jinsong Zhang Shouyi Chen Chengcai Chu Hongning Tong 2022Molecular Plant2022,15,2:3
4Pretreatment with low-frequency rep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ation may influence neuronal Bcl-2 and Fas protein expression in the CA1 region of the hippocampus: A possible anti-epilepsy mechanism in a lithium-pilocarpine-induced epileptic rat mod显示文摘BACKGROUND: Bcl-2 and Fas proteins are well known as anti-apoptotic and pro-apoptotic factors, respectively. However, whether the anti-epileptic mechanism of low-frequency rep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ation (rTMS) involves an anti-apoptotic effect via regulating Bcl-2 and Fas protein expression remains to be determined. OBJECTIVE: To verify the correlation between the anti-epileptic mechanism following pretreatment of low-frequency rTMS and anti-hippocampal apoptosis. DESIGN, TIME AND SETTING: A randomized controlled animal experiment was performed at Institute of Neurological Disorders, Affiliated Hospital of North Sichuan Medical College between September 2007 and March 2008. MATERIALS: Pilocarpine (053K13011) was provided by Sigma, USA; lithium was provided by Shanghai Biotechnology Co., Ltd., China; Dantec Maglite-r25 rTMS instrument was provided by Dundee, Denmark. METHODS: A total of 21 adult male Wistar rats were randomly divided into control (n = 6), rTMS pretreatment (n = 9), and sham-stimulation (n = 6) groups. The rTMS pretreatment group was pretreated with low-frequency rTMS (0.5 Hz, 75% threshold intensity, 20 times/bundle, and 5 bundles/day), while the sham-stimulation group was sham-stimulated with a similar sound for 7 successive days to establish lithium-pilocarpine-induced epileptic state models. MAIN OUTCOME MEASURES: Epileptic stroke latency; neuronal morphology was observed using hematoxylin and eosin staining; mean positive-reactive cell number and mean absorbance of Bcl-2 and Fas protein in the hippocampal CA1 region was observed using immunohistochemistry. RESULTS: Epileptic latency in the rTMS pretreatment group was significantly enhanced (P < 0.01), and a number of degenerated neurons were observed to be apoptotic. Bcl-2 protein expression increased at each time point, but Fas protein expression decreased (P < 0.01). CONCLUSION: Low-frequency rTMS has an anti-epileptic effect, which may be via regulation of Bcl-2 and Fas protein expression in the hippocampal region.Sha Ke Hongning Zhao Xiaoming Wang Junqiang Zhang Fang Chen Yuanxu Wang Xiaoqiong Zhao Hui Huang Jianxiu Hu 2010Neural Regeneration Research2010,5,12:2
5The U-box ubiquitin ligase TUD1 promotes brassinosteroid-induced GSK2 degradation in rice显示文摘Brassinosteroids(BRs)are a class of steroid hormones with great potential for use in crop improvement.De-repression is usually one of the key events in hormone signaling.However,how the stability of GSK2,the central negative regulator of BR signaling in rice(Oryza sativa),is regulated by BRs remains elusive.Here,we identify the U-box ubiquitin ligase TUD1 as a GSK2-interacting protein by yeast two-hybrid screening.We show that TUD1 is able to directly interact with GSK2 and ubiquitinate the protein.Phenotypes of the tud1 mutant are highly similar to those of plants with constitutively activated GSK2.Consistent with this finding,GSK2 protein accumulates in the tud1 mutant compared with the wild type.In addition,inhibition of BR synthesis promotes GSK2 accumulation and suppresses TUD1 stability.By contrast,BRs can induce GSK2 degradation but promote TUD1 accumulation.Furthermore,the GSK2 degradation process is largely impaired in tud1 in response to BR.In conclusion,our study demonstrates the role of TUD1 in BR-induced GSK2 degradation,thereby advancing our understanding of a critical step in the BR signaling pathway of rice.Dapu Liu Xiaoxing Zhang Qingliang Li Yunhua Xiao Guoxia Zhang Wenchao Yin Mei Niu Wenjing Meng Nana Dong Jihong Liu Yanzhao Yang Qi Xie Chengcai Chu Hongning Tong 2023Plant Communications2023,4,2:2
6Loop-Mediated Isothermal Amplification Combined with Lateral Flow Dipstick for On-Site Diagnosis of African Swine Fever Virus显示文摘Dear Editor,African swine fever (ASF) is one of the most important porcine infectious diseases and has caused huge economic losses worldwide (Teklue et al. 2020). African swine fever virus (ASFV), the causative agent of ASF, is a double stranded DNA virus with a genome about 170 to 194 kb in length, and encodes 150 to 167 open reading frames(ORFs). There are more than 50 proteins involved in the mature virions. Among these proteins, p72 encoded by B646L gene is the essential component in the formation of ASFV particles. The sequence of B646L gene is also usually used for the genotyping of ASFV, and there are 24B646L genotypes (Quembo et al. 2018).Lei Zuo Zengxu Song Yi Zhang Xiwen Zhai Yaru Zhai Xueran Mei Xin Yang Hongning Wang 2021Virologica Sinica2021,36,2:2
7Brassinosteroid-regulated plant growth and development and gene expression in soybean显示文摘Brassinosteroids(BRs) are endogenous phytohormones that play important roles in regulating plant growth and development.In this study, we evaluated the effects of brassinolide(BL, one of the active BRs) on soybean and identified roles of the hormone in regulating multiple aspects of plant growth and development.BL application promoted hypocotyl and epicotyl elongation in the light but blocked epicotyl elongation in the dark.High levels of castasterone and BL accumulated in light-grown plants.BL disrupted shoot negative gravitropism, whereas gibberellin did not.BL delayed leaf senescence.Transcriptome analysis showed that BL induced cell wall-modifying genes and auxin-associated genes but suppressed a class of WRKY genes involved in senescence and stress responses,showing the complex roles of BRs in multiple biological processes.Wenchao Yin Nana Dong Mei Niu Xiaoxing Zhang Lulu Li Jun Liu Bin Liu Hongning Tong 2019The Crop Journal2019,7,3:2
8Malaria from hyperendemicity to elimination along international borders in Yunnan, China during 2003‒2020: a case study显示文摘Background: Border malaria is one of the most intractable problems hindering malaria elimination worldwide.Movement of both the human population and anopheline mosquitoes infected with Plasmodium spp.can cause cross-border malaria transmission.The Yunnan border area was still hyperendemic for malaria in the early part of this century.The objective of this case study was to analyze the strategies,interventions and impacts of malaria control and elimination in the Yunnan border area.Main text: A total of 10,349 malaria cases and 17.1 per 10,000 person-years of annual parasite incidence(API)were reported in the border area in 2003.Based on natural village-based stratification,integrated interventions,including mass drug administration for radical cures and preventive treatment,clinically presumptive treatment of all febrile patients for malaria and indoor residual spraying or dipping bed nets with insecticides were successfully carried out from 2003 to 2013.The overall API was reduced to 0.6 per 10,000 person-years by 2013,while effective cross-border collaboration interventions dramatically reduced the malaria burden in the neighbouring border areas of Myanmar.From 2014 forward,the comprehensive strategy,including universal coverage of surveillance to detect malaria cases,a rapid response to possible malaria cases and effective border collaboration with neighbouring areas,successfully eliminated malaria and prevented reintroduction of malaria transmission in the Yunnan border area.Conclusions: In Yunnan malaria burden has successfully reduced by dynamically accurate stratification and comprehensive interventions;and then the region achieved elimination and prevented reintroduction of malaria transmission through intensive surveillance,rapid response and border collaboration.Other border areas should perform their own intervention trials to develop their own effective strategy.Hui Liu Yaowu Zhou Yan Deng Zurui Lin Canglin Zhang Qiyan Chen Chun Wei Kaixia Duan Peng Tian Hongning Zhou Jianwei Xu 2022Infectious Diseases of Poverty2022,11,3:1
9Artificial Intelligence in Pharmaceutical Sciences显示文摘Drug discovery and development affects various aspects of human health and dramatically impacts the pharmaceutical market.However,investments in a new drug often go unrewarded due to the long and complex process of drug research and development(R&D).With the advancement of experimental technology and computer hardware,artificial intelligence(AI)has recently emerged as a leading tool in analyzing abundant and high-dimensional data.Explosive growth in the size of biomedical data provides advantages in applying AI in all stages of drug R&D.Driven by big data in biomedicine,AI has led to a revolution in drug R&D,due to its ability to discover new drugs more efficiently and at lower cost.This review begins with a brief overview of common AI models in the field of drug discovery;then,it summarizes and discusses in depth their specific applications in various stages of drug R&D,such as target discovery,drug discovery and design,preclinical research,automated drug synthesis,and influences in the pharmaceutical market.Finally,the major limitations of AI in drug R&D are fully discussed and possible solutions are proposed.Mingkun Lu Jiayi Yin Qi Zhu Gaole Lin Minjie Mou Fuyao Liu Ziqi Pan Nanxin You Xichen Lian Fengcheng Li Hongning Zhang Lingyan Zheng Wei Zhang Hanyu Zhang Zihao Shen Zhen Gu Honglin Li Feng Zhu 2023Engineering2023,,8:1

13Sympathetic skin response in patients with myasthenia gravis: A comparative analysis显示文摘BACKGROUND:The examination of sympathetic skin response is an important index for assessing the autonomic nerve function,and patients with myasthenia gravis are always accompanied by dysautonomia. Therefore,it will be important to know whether sympathetic skin response can be used as the index for the clinical evaluation of myasthenia gravis. OBJECTIVE:To investigate the diagnostic value of sympathetic skin response in the damage of autonomic nerve function of patients with myasthenia gravis. DESIGN:A case-controlled comparative observation. SETTING:Department of Neurology and Room of Nerve Electromyogram,the Affiliated Hospital of North Sichuan Medical College. PARTICIPANTS:Thirty outpatients or inpatients with myasthenia gravis were selected from the Department of Neurology,the Affiliated Hospital of North Sichuan Medical College from May 2006 to May 2007,including 9 males and 21 females,aged 8-72 years with a mean age of(28±5) years old. They were all accorded with the diagnostic standards of myasthenia gravis,accompanied by different severity of autonomic nerve symptoms,including poor skin nutrition,sweating of hands and feet,pyknocardia,persistent hypotension,abdominal pain,constipation,etc. They all had not taken any drug affecting the autonomic nerve function before the examination. Informed consents were obtained from all the patients. Meanwhile,30 healthy physical examinees were enrolled as the normal control group,including 10 males and 20 females,aged 10-75 years with a mean age of(31±5) years old. Approval was obtained from the hospital ethic committee. METHODS:After admission,the patients were examined with sympathetic skin response using DANTEC keypoint 2.0 electromyography evoked potential apparatus(Danmark). The changes of the latency and wave amplitude of sympathetic skin response were observed. The subjects in the normal control group were examined with the same methods at physical examination. Abnormality was judged by the disappearance of wave form,latency longer than that in the normal control group by Mean±2.5SD,or wave amplitude lower than the average value in the normal control group by 50%. MAIN OUTCOME MEASURES:The results of the latency and wave amplitude of sympathetic skin response were compared between the patients with myasthenia gravis and normal controls. RESULTS:All the 30 patients with myasthenia gravis and 30 healthy physical examinees were involved in the final analysis of results. There were no significant differences between the left and right upper and lower limbs in both the myasthenia gravis group and normal control group(P > 0.05). In the myasthenia gravis group,the abnormal rate of sympathetic skin response was 37%(11/30),the latency was prolonged and the wave amplitude was decreased as compared with those in the normal control group,and there were significant differences(P < 0.01). CONCLUSION:Sympathetic skin response can be used as an electrophysiological index for judging the damages of autonomic nerve function in patients with myasthenia gravis.Hongning Zhao Xiaoming Wang Junqiang Zhang Deben Yang Xiaoqiong Zhao Xin Liu HuiHuang Jianxiu Hu 2007Neural Regeneration Research2007,2,11:0

15Histological Assessment and Transcriptome Analysis Provide Insights into the Toxic Effects of Perfluorooctanoic Acid to Juvenile Half Smooth Tongue Sole Cynoglossus semilaevis显示文摘Perfluorooctanoic acid(PFOA)is a widespread synthetic persistent organic pollutant that may enrich along the food chain and affect the growth,development,reproduction,and lipid metabolism of aquatic organisms,particularly the benthic organisms.How-ever,the toxic effects of PFOA on the half-smooth tongue sole Cynoglossus semilaevis,a commercial benthic fish in China,have rarely been reported.Because juvenile fish are sensitive to environmental pollutants,in the present study,histological assessment and tran-scriptome sequencing were performed to determine the short-term impact of PFOA on juvenile half-smooth tongue soles.Histologi-cal analysis showed that PFOA exposure caused hepatocyte rupture,intestinal villi breakage,increased goblet cell count,and brain ab-normal.Transcriptome results showed that some interesting signaling pathways,such as glycolysis/gluconeogenesis,PPAR signaling pathway and GABAergic synapse signaling pathway,were enriched after PFOA exposure.In addition,some metabolic,immune and neural genes were differentially expressed,which including ependymin,hbb1-like and gad 1,and they were up-regulated after 14 days of exposure.Transcriptome results also indicated that half-smooth tongue sole might improve energy metabolism in response to PFOA toxicity after 7 days of exposure.These findings provide a basis for studying the ecological effects of PFOA on marine benthic fishes.ZHAN Min SHI Kunpeng ZHANG Xue FAN Qingxin XU Qian LIU Xinbao LI Zhujun LIU Hongning XIA Yanting SHA Zhenxia 2023Journal of Ocean University of China2023,22,6:0
16The divergence of brassinosteroid sensitivity between rice subspecies involves natural variation conferring altered internal auto-binding of OsBSK2显示文摘Japonica/geng and indica/xian are two major rice(Oryza sativa)subspecies with multiple divergent traits,but how these traits are related and interact within each subspecies remains elusive.Brassinosteroids(BRs)are a class of steroid phytohormones that modulate many important agronomic traits in rice.Here,using different physiological assays,we revealed that japonica rice exhibits an overall lower BR sensitivity than indica.Extensive screening of BR signaling genes led to the identification of a set of genes distributed throughout the primary BR signaling pathway with divergent polymorphisms.Among these,we demonstrate that the C38/T variant in BR Signaling Kinase2(OsBSK2),causing the amino acid change P13L,plays a central role in mediating differential BR signaling in japonica and indica rice.OsBSK2in indica plays a greater role in BR signaling than OsB SK2in japonica by affecting the auto-binding and protein accumulation of OsBSK2.Finally,we determined that OsBSK2 is involved in a number of divergent traits in japonica relative to indica rice,including grain shape,tiller number,cold adaptation,and nitrogen-use efficiency.Our study suggests that the natural variation in OsB SK2 plays a key role in the divergence of BR signaling,which underlies multiple divergent traits between japonica and indica.Wenchao Yin Lulu Li Zhikun Yu Fan Zhang Dapu Liu Hongkai Wu Mei Niu Wenjing Meng Xiaoxing Zhang Nana Dong Yanzhao Yang Jihong Liu Yongqiang Liu Guoxia Zhang Jianlong Xu Shimei Wang Chengcai Chu Qian Qian Hongning Tong 2022Journal of Integrative Plant Biology2022,64,8:0
17Crosstalk between brassinosteroid signaling and variable nutrient environments显示文摘Brassinosteroid(BR)represents a group of steroid hormones that regulate plant growth and development as well as environmental adaptation.The fluctuation of external nutrient elements is a situation that plants frequently face in the natural environment,in which nitrogen(N)and phosphorus(P)are two of the most critical nutrients restraint of the early growth of plants.As the macronutrients,N and P are highly required by plants,but their availability or solubility in the soil is relatively low.Since iron(Fe)and P always modulate each other’s content and function in plants mutually antagonistically,the regulatory mechanisms of Fe and P are inextricably linked.Recently,BR has emerged as a critical regulator in nutrient acquisition and phenotypic plasticity in response to the variable nutrient levels in Arabidopsis and rice.Here,we review the current understanding of the crosstalk between BR and the three major nutrients(N,P,and Fe),highlighting how nutrient signaling regulates BR synthesis and signaling to accommodate plant growth and development in Arabidopsis and rice.Guoxia Zhang Yongqiang Liu Qingjun Xie Hongning Tong Chengcai Chu 2023Science China(Life Sciences)2023,66,6:0
18Identifying Game Processes Based on Private Working Sets显示文摘Fueled by the booming online games,there is an increasing demand for monitoring online games in various settings.One of the application scenarios is the monitor of computer games in school computer labs,for which an intelligent game recognition method is required.In this paper,a method to identify game processes in accordance with private working sets(i.e.,the amount of memory occupied by a process but cannot be shared among other processes)is introduced.Results of the W test showed that the memory sizes occupied by the legitimate processes(e.g.,the processes of common native windows applications)and game processes followed normal distribution.Using the T-test,a significant difference was identified between the legitimate processes and C/S-based computer games,in terms of the means and variances of their private working sets.Subsequently,we derived the density functions of the private working sets of the considered game processes and those of the legitimate processes.Given the private working set of a process and the derived probability density functions,the probability that the process is a legitimate process and the probability that the process is a game process can be determined.After comparing the two probabilities,we can easily determine whether the process is a game process or not.As revealed from the test results,the recognition accuracy of this method for C/S-based computer games was approximately 90%.Jinfeng Li Li Feng Longqing Zhang Hongning Dai Lei Yang Liwei Tian 2020Computers, Materials & Continua2020,,10:0
